  • Polycom VVX 601
  • Skype for Business Online (Office 365)
  • S/W 5.6.0.17325

 

Notice yesterday the message "SSL/TLS Handshake Failed".  Tried a couple of reboots and that didn't solve it.

 

Any thoughts on the cause?

 

In my own trial and error...

 

I have now disabled device updates on the Skype for Business Online Management Shell / Configuration File on the handset to allow phones to run on a different version.  Then installed S/W 5.9.0.9373.  Phones now seem fine.

 

So my presumption is...

  1. Microsoft done an update on the O365 servers that now require a different TLS version.
  2. But Microsoft have forgotten that Polycom S/W 5.6.0.17325 doesn't support it.
  3. And Microsoft haven't pushed out device updates first

 

When installing S/W manually, my choice of 5.9.0.9373 was from the version qualified in Microsoft's list of certified IP phones https://docs.microsoft.com/en-us/skypeforbusiness/certification/devices-ip-phones#conference-phones.

But then if 5.9.0.9373 is the version Microsoft list, why is 5.6.0.17325 being pushed out as the  qualified version for Skype for Business Online?
